Abstract

Three pulse photon echo peak shift measurements (3PEPS) of the detergent isolated B820 subunit of the light harvesting complex of Rhodospirillum rubrum are presented and compared with 3PEPS data for the LH1 complex of Rhodobacter sphaeroides. The comparison suggests that the 90 fs component of LH1 3PEPS is indeed the energy transfer component. The striking similarity between 3PEPS of LH1 and B820 subunit also suggests that excitation is delocalized over only a dimer unit.
